The psychological consequences of gambling reveal why it could be so addictive. Winning triggers dopamine release inside the brain, developing a emotion of pleasure that encourages further more Enjoy. The "around-miss" impact, where by a player Just about wins, fuels the illusion of control and leads to ongoing gambling. Many people tumble to the cycle of "chasing losses," believing that a giant get will Recuperate their prior losses. This sample can rapidly spiral into challenge gambling, leading to credit card debt, relationship breakdowns, and psychological health and fitness problems for example stress and anxiety and depression.
